推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
Nginx是一种高性能的HTTP和反向代理服务器,也可以用作FTP的反代服务器。通过配置Nginx,可以实现对FTP服务的代理,提高文件传输的效率和稳定性。这种配置可以隐藏FTP服务器的公网IP地址,提高安全性。Nginx支持多种负载均衡策略,可以根据需求进行灵活配置,进一步提高系统的稳定性和可靠性。
本文目录导读:
随着互联网的快速发展,网站的访问量不断攀升,对于静态资源的加载速度和稳定性要求越来越高,在这样的背景下,Nginx反代FTP应运而生,它能够有效地提高静态资源的加载速度,降低服务器负载,提升用户体验,本文将详细介绍如何使用Nginx来实现反代FTP,并解析其优势和注意事项。
Nginx反代FTP的原理
Nginx反代FTP,即使用Nginx作为反向代理服务器,接收客户端的请求,然后将请求转发到FTP服务器上,客户端在访问时,只需要请求Nginx服务器的域名,就可以获取到FTP服务器上的资源,这种方式可以隐藏FTP服务器的真实IP地址,提高数据传输的安全性。
Nginx反代FTP的配置方法
1、安装Nginx
在开始配置之前,首先确保已经安装了Nginx,可以通过以下命令进行安装:
sudo apt-get update sudo apt-get install nginx
2、配置Nginx反代FTP
编辑Nginx配置文件,通常位于/etc/nginx/nginx.conf
或者/etc/nginx/sites-available/
目录下的某个文件,添加以下内容:
server { listen 80; server_name your_domain.com; location / { proxy_pass ftp://your_ftp_server.com; proxy_set_header Host $host; proxy_set_header X-Real-IP $remote_addr; pro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for; proxy_set_header X-Forwarded-Proto $scheme; } }
your_domain.com
为你的域名,your_ftp_server.com
为FTP服务器的地址,修改完成后,保存并退出编辑器。
3、重新加载Nginx配置
sudo nginx -s reload
Nginx反代FTP的优势
1、提高访问速度:Nginx反代FTP可以缓存静态资源,当用户请求相同的资源时,可以直接从缓存中获取,减少FTP服务器的负载,提高访问速度。
2、安全性:通过Nginx反代FTP,可以隐藏FTP服务器的真实IP地址,降低被恶意攻击的风险。
3、稳定性:Nginx具有很高的性能和稳定性,可以有效地分担FTP服务器的压力,保证数据传输的稳定性。
4、易于维护:通过Nginx反代FTP,可以实现对FTP服务器资源的集中管理,方便维护和更新。
注意事项
1、确保Nginx服务器的硬盘空间足够,以存储缓存数据。
2、定期检查Nginx反代FTP的缓存文件,清理过期数据,避免占用过多空间。
3、监控Nginx服务器的性能,确保其可以正常处理用户请求。
4、做好FTP服务器的权限管理,防止未经授权的访问。
Nginx反代FTP是一种高效、稳定的文件传输解决方案,可以提高静态资源的加载速度,降低服务器负载,提升用户体验,通过简单的配置,即可实现Nginx与FTP服务器的完美结合,但在使用过程中,要注意监控服务器性能,确保数据传输的安全性和稳定性。
相关关键词:Nginx, 反代FTP, 文件传输, 访问速度, 安全性, 稳定性, 性能, 维护, 缓存数据, 硬盘空间, 监控, 权限管理, 解决方案, 用户体验, 配置, 服务器负载, 隐藏IP地址, 恶意攻击, 集中管理, 更新, 性能管理, 缓存策略, 数据分析, 资源分配, 负载均衡, 反向代理, 域名解析, HTTP协议, FTP服务器, 代理服务器, 网络架构, 系统优化, 网站性能, 数据安全, 访问控制, 应用场景, 技术原理, 实践指南, 运维策略, 故障排查, 性能调优.
本文标签属性:
Nginx反代FTP:nginx反向代理ftp协议